What is Tetanus?
Tetanus is a bacterial infection caused by Clostridium tetani, which is commonly found in soil, dust, and the gastrointestinal tracts of animals. The bacteria produce spores that can survive in harsh environments, making them a persistent threat to human health. When these spores enter the body, typically through a wound or cut, they can germinate and produce toxins that affect the nervous system. Tetanus is often associated with rusty nails, dirty wounds, and other contaminated objects, but it can also be contracted through animal bites, cuts, or other injuries.

Diagnosis and Treatment
Diagnosing tetanus can be challenging, as the symptoms may resemble those of other conditions. A definitive diagnosis is typically made through a combination of physical examination, medical history, and laboratory tests, such as blood tests or wound cultures. Once tetanus is confirmed, treatment typically involves a combination of medications, wound care, and supportive care.
Treatment for tetanus usually involves:
Administration of tetanus immunoglobulin to neutralize the toxins
Wound cleaning and debridement to remove contaminated tissue
Antibiotics to prevent secondary infections
Muscle relaxants to reduce spasms and stiffness
Supportive care, such as respiratory support and hydration, to manage symptoms

What are the preventive measures against tetanus?
Preventive measures against tetanus include vaccination, good wound care, and avoiding high-risk activities. The tetanus vaccine is typically administered in combination with other vaccines, such as diphtheria and pertussis, and is recommended for individuals of all ages. The vaccine is usually given in a series of doses, with booster shots required every 10 years to maintain immunity. Good wound care is also essential to preventing tetanus, which includes cleaning and dressing wounds promptly, and seeking medical attention if a wound is deep or dirty.
Additionally, avoiding high-risk activities, such as walking barefoot in areas with contaminated soil or handling sharp objects, can also reduce the risk of contracting tetanus. Individuals who work with soil or animals should take extra precautions, such as wearing protective clothing and gloves, and ensuring that their tetanus vaccination is up to date.
